About the Role:
We are seeking a skilled Sprinkler Design Engineer with NICET II Certification to join our team. This role is responsible for designing fire sprinkler systems that comply with industry standards, local codes, and project specifications. The ideal candidate has experience in system layout, hydraulic calculations, and material selection, ensuring efficient and code-compliant fire protection solutions.
Key Responsibilities:
Design and develop fire sprinkler systems using AutoCAD, Revit, or other industry-specific software.
Perform hydraulic calculations to ensure system compliance with NFPA standards.
Select appropriate materials and equipment for fire protection systems.
Create and submit detailed construction drawings, technical documentation, and submittals for approval.
Collaborate with project managers, engineers, and field technicians to ensure proper system installation.
Conduct site visits to verify system layout and installation accuracy.
Stay updated on industry regulations, NFPA codes, and local fire protection standards.
Provide technical support and guidance to installation teams and clients.
Qualifications:
NICET Level II Certification in Water-Based Systems Layout (Required).
Associate’s or Bachelor’s degree in Mechanical Engineering, Fire Protection Engineering, or a related field (preferred but not required).
Proficiency in AutoCAD, Revit, or other fire protection design software.
Strong understanding of NFPA standards, particularly NFPA 13.
Experience with hydraulic calculation software (such as HydraCAD or SprinkCAD) is a plus.
Ability to manage multiple projects and meet deadlines.
Strong problem-solving skills and attention to detail.
Preferred Experience:
3+ years of experience in fire sprinkler design or a related field.
Knowledge of local building and fire codes.
Experience coordinating with AHJs (Authorities Having Jurisdiction).
